The Honest DIY Case for Siding

DIY siding makes sense in a narrow set of scenarios: small, contained jobs where mistakes are easy to fix; you already own most of the tools; the work doesn’t require permits in Asheville, North Carolina; and you have the time. For these projects, you can save 40–60% on labor.

Where DIY Goes Wrong (Especially in Asheville)

DIY siding goes wrong most often in three ways: underestimating the scope (you find more issues once you start), not having the right tools (rentals add up fast), and missing local code requirements in Asheville, North Carolina. Mistakes here can void homeowner’s insurance.

Hidden Costs of DIY Siding

DIY isn’t truly ‘free’ once you add: tool rentals ($200-$700), materials at retail markup vs contractor pricing, your time (40–80 hours for a typical project), permit fees, and the cost of fixing mistakes. The honest delta is often only 20–30%, not the 60% it appears.

When Hiring a Asheville Pro Pays Off

Beyond the obvious time savings, a Asheville pro brings supplier relationships (contractor pricing on materials, often 20–30% below retail), specialized tools you’d otherwise rent, and the ability to spot related issues during inspection. These add up.

Decision Framework: DIY or Hire?

Make the DIY-vs-hire call using these checks: scope under 100 sq ft? OK for DIY. Need a permit in Asheville? Hire. Plumbing/electrical/structural? Hire. First time? Get a pro quote first, then decide.
